Another key characteristic of a light automatic folding scooter is the battery lifespan. This determines how far you can travel before having to recharge or replace the battery. The longer the battery life the more convenient it will be to use your scooter.
The S6 Auto folding scooter has one of the longest ranges available currently, which makes it ideal for long journeys to the supermarket or amusement parks. This scooter will also ensure your safety and comfort on the road. It comes with a 17-inch seat with adjustable armrests and a weight capacity of 300 pounds.
When you are choosing a scooter ensure that you weigh yourself before buying it. The majority of scooters have a weight limit. If you exceed this limit, it could cause damage to the vehicle or cause it to malfunction. To avoid this, pick a scooter that is specifically made for you.

When choosing the best mobility scooter, take into consideration your health requirements and budget. Make sure that the scooter you buy fits in your car trunk and can be folded to store. Also, you should consider your insurance coverage. A majority of standard mobility scooters are covered by insurance, but not all folding scooters are. It is recommended to speak with your insurance company before you purchase a mobility device to ensure it is covered under your policy.

The weight of the scooter is another thing to consider. Ideally, you should choose one that is light enough for the person using it and for the people who will help move it. A heavier scooter could be more difficult to move and may not come with the same features.
You should also consider the accessories that come with a scooter before making an investment. Some scooters come with a bag or basket to store your items, and a ramp that helps to get in and out of the home. You can also purchase a cup holder and a headlight to make your ride more convenient.

It's fairly easy to maintain a scooter but you should remember to keep it clean regularly. It's best to do this every 6 months. This will stop dirt and debris from building up on structural and mechanical components. You can use a vacuum or a rag to clean dirt from the motor, floorboard and other difficult-to-access areas. Also, it is important to keep your scooter in a cool location because the battery could be damaged by excessive heat.

Easy to transport
A lightweight, automatic folding mobility scooter is an excellent alternative for those who require help getting around. They are easy to transport and can fit in most cars with the exception of the larger models. When you are choosing a scooter, ensure that it is easy to fold and unfold. It must also fit inside your car's storage space. You might want to think about buying a ramp that will facilitate the process of getting the scooter in and out of your vehicle.
Some models of lightweight Scooters come with adjustable tillers that let the seat be set at the ideal height for the user. This reduces slouching and increases the comfort. The battery is another important aspect of the folding scooter. It is usually kept in a closed cabin beneath the seat. The scooter is not damaged if it is left outside or in bad weather.
